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9527 694 19324430 435199
2028 76751563615 96281001
2028 76751563615 96281001
63745092308 26 441277995
All about undefined
Interested in learning more?
2028 76751563615 96281001
63745092308 26 441277995
See more
583211252 23 678246
5598592634 293 023 710918
See more
059895 872067 2583574
29 234155 294407
See more